A Comprehensive Guide to Workforce Planning

Teamweek

Workforce planning typically involves five key phases , including identifying strategic objectives, conducting a workforce supply and demand analysis, performing a skills gap analysis, developing and implementing a workforce plan, and monitoring and revising the plan as needed.
